JOB TITLE: Senior Manager, Product Security

JOB SUMMARY

Work as a part of the Global Cybersecurity leadership team providing support for both pre-market and post-market medical device systems and software products. Participate in a highly collaborative and diverse environment working closely with partners throughout the company and with the information security professional community of practice, particularly as it relates to medical devices and the healthcare ecosystem.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Leads global product security practices by giving practice guidance to systems, hardware, embedded device software, and application software teams
  • Leads the Implementation of roadmaps and project plans to support continuous improvement for product development teams
  • Leads the development of standard operating procedures and work instructions for Secure-By-Design software development
  • Educates and influences the engineering leadership and product development teams on good cyber practices and their role as a steward of product security. Provides thought leadership on and evangelizes to make cybersecurity a mindset embraced throughout the product development lifecycle
  • Governs and enforces the effective implementation of product security practices in new product development and sustaining domains, including emphasis on security requirements and oversight/approval during design and other phase-gate related security reviews
  • Develops and drives approaches to identify and prevent security vulnerabilities earlier in the development process in an automated scalable manner and work with engineering to deploy and utilize these approaches
  • Oversees and leads post-market product cybersecurity activities such as coordinating customer communications, responding to customer product security assessments and questionaires, and directing incident response activities
  • Collaborates with industry information sharing and analysis organizations (ISAO) for the sharing of cybersecurity threat intelligence and cyber best practices
  • Ensures monitoring of industry cybersecurity threat intelligence
